Two plates from the revolutionary period, Nevers, dat. Faience, polychrome painting: depiction of a blacksmith at an anvil with the inscription ''Paix et travail/ 1793'' and a man with a flag, spade and French coat of arms, inscription ''VV (Vive) la liberté/ 1793''. One plate with best. Mark ''N'' in blue. D. 23.5 cm. Two faience plates, Nevers/ France, dated 1793. Revolutionary motifs. One damaged at rim. Blue mark. D. 23,5 cm.
